ET is reporting that Byju's has suspended its association with Shah Rukh Khan. He was supposedly paid 3-4 crores for his association with the brand.What happened to Byju's 2025?
On November 20, 2025, the judge of the US Bankruptcy Court in Delaware declared something very shocking. Byju Raveendran must pay $1.07 billion immediately, and to make sure he pays, the judge ordered a $10,000 per day fine until he cooperates. In May 2025, the Byju's Android app was delisted from the Google Play Store due to unpaid AWS bills. The matter had been under mediation since April 2024. In October 2024, Founder Byju Raveendran publicly stated, "the company is worth zero", referring to the valuation.What are the main criticisms of Byju's?

In February 2024, India's economic intelligence and law enforcement entity Enforcement Directorate issued a look out notice against Raveendran. On 23 February, shareholders voted to remove Byju as CEO, and he stated afterwards that the vote was invalid due to a lack of a quorum.Can I speak English fluently in 3 months?
